Strapi开发模式问题

Akk*_*619 6 strapi

我是 Strapi 的新手,想以开发模式启动它。以下是我到目前为止所遵循的步骤

git clone git@github.com:strapi/strapi.git
cd strapi
npm run setup
Run Code Online (Sandbox Code Playgroud)

但是当使用开发模式在其他地方生成项目时:我在运行以下命令时遇到错误

“strapi”不被识别为内部或外部命令可操作程序或批处理文件。

strapi new myDevProject --dev
Run Code Online (Sandbox Code Playgroud)

有什么帮助吗?我已经按照文档指出的那样卸载了 Strapi Global。我缺少什么。我是否需要在同一目录中安装非全局版本的 Strapi。

谢谢

Sle*_*ren 6

您可以使用 npm 在计算机中全局安装 Strapi,而无需手动拉取存储库:

npm install -g strapi@beta
Run Code Online (Sandbox Code Playgroud)

重新启动终端,然后运行:

strapi new [project_name] --quickstart
Run Code Online (Sandbox Code Playgroud)

然后你的项目将自动启动:)


小智 6

将 npx 放在 Strapi 之前将解决此问题。因此,不要运行 Strapi Development ,而是运行以下命令:

npx strapi develop


Dan*_*ski 1

拉取存储库并strapi@beta全局安装后,您需要通过命令生成新项目,如下所示:

  1. 创建一个新项目

    strapi new my-project
    
    Run Code Online (Sandbox Code Playgroud)
  2. 开始你的项目

    cd my-project
    strapi develop
    
    Run Code Online (Sandbox Code Playgroud)

来源: https: //github.com/strapi/strapi

我建议您阅读快速入门指南